Description
The property comprises a substantial detached warehouse/trade counter premises extending in total to approximately 9,925 sqft (922 sqm) including a mezzanine area extending to approx. 2,379 sqft (221 sqm). The property provides modern accommodation having a minimum eaves height of 5.7m, benefitting from two roller shutter loading doors serving the warehouse and trade counter areas, and incorporating generous office and staff welfare facilities.
The site extends in total to approx. 0.98 acres (0.40 Ha) or thereabouts providing a generous circular secure yard area having palisade fencing boundaries.
The property lends itself to a variety of uses, subject to planning, and is offered for sale with the benefit of full vacant possession.
The property occupies a prominent position in the heart of Mile Oak Industrial Estate, Oswestry’s main industrial estate which lies in an accessible location on the south side of the town immediately to the north of the A483 and within 1.5 miles of the A5 trunk road. Occupiers in the immediate vicinity include Royal Mail, Links Electrical and Barnes & Mullins.
Oswestry is an important market town and commercial centre within the North Shropshire economy supporting a current population in excess of 18,000 people. The town is strategically located close to the Welsh border approximately 18 miles north-west of Shrewsbury, 30 miles south of Chester, 15 miles from Wrexham and 29 miles north-east of Newtown. Oswestry serves a wide catchment area and is well placed to the main road network.
